Space optimisation remains a critical challenge in modern fitness facility design, driving sustained demand for multifunction gym equipment that consolidates multiple exercises into a single footprint. From all-in-one cable crossover systems to hybrid rack-and-pulley stations, this equipment category reduces floor-space consumption by 40–60% compared to dedicated single-function alternatives, enabling smaller facilities to offer comprehensive workout options without compromising member experience. However, the engineering compromises inherent in multifunction designs demand careful evaluation to ensure functionality, durability, and safety across diverse movement patterns remain uncompromised.

Effective multifunction gym equipment achieves versatility through modular design architectures that integrate independent yet complementary exercise stations. Premium systems feature separate weight stacks—typically 150–200lbs each—with adjustable cable paths and multiple attachment points enabling movements including lat pulldowns, low rows, chest presses, shoulder raises, and leg extensions. Rack-integrated designs combine squat stands, adjustable benches, and cable columns within a single steel framework, allowing users to transition from barbell back squats to cable crossovers without changing equipment. Some advanced configurations incorporate Smith machine mechanisms, dip stations, and pull-up bars, delivering up to 50 distinct exercise variations from a single installation.

Despite their appeal, multifunction gym equipment introduces specific design challenges that differentiate premium from budget manufacturers. Frame rigidity under multi-plane loading requires 3mm+ steel tubing and triangular bracing, particularly in cable column interfaces where side-loading forces exceed 500kg. Cable travel length—typically 2.5–3.0 metres—must accommodate full range-of-motion for tall users performing standing overhead presses or seated rows. Dual-function pulleys with sealed ball bearings (minimum 30mm diameter) maintain smooth operation across weight-stack ranges, while integrated adjustment mechanisms require heavy-duty pop pins or gas-assisted systems that withstand daily setting changes without premature wear.

Procurement of multifunction gym equipment demands specific evaluation criteria beyond standard commercial considerations. Functionality trade-offs must be weighed against intended usage patterns, with a focus on verifying that integrated components meet similar quality standards as standalone counterparts. Footprint efficiency—the ratio of exercises to floor area—should be calculated and compared across models to ensure spatial ROI aligns with facility objectives. Furthermore, member flow dynamics should be assessed; equipment with high utilisation potential must be positioned and supported by adequate clearance zones to prevent bottlenecks. As commercial gyms embrace compact, high-capacity programming, multifunction equipment emerges as a strategic investment—one that demands procurement expertise to balance engineering integrity against operational flexibility.
